Учись программированию на C++ Builder бесплатно!

Функция


Возвращает размер оперативной памяти.

Синтаксис


#include<bios.h>
int biosmemory(void);

Прототип


bios.h

Описание


Функции biosmemory при помощи прерывания BIOS 0x12 получает значение, равное размеру оперативной памяти. Это значение не включает видео-память, расширенную память или дополнительную память.

Возвращаемое значение


Функции biosmemory возвращает размер оперативной памяти в блоках по 1К.

Переносимость


Функции biosmemory поддерживается только на компьютерах IBM PC или совместимых с ними.

Пример


#include<stdio.h>
#include<bios.h>
int main(void)
{
int memory_size;
memory_size = biosmemory(); /* возвращает до 640К */
printf("Оперативная память: %dK\n",memory_size);
return 0;
}

Поиск по сайту